Abundia (AGIG) earnings outlook | revenue trends and profit margins remain in focus. Abundia Global Impact Group Inc. (AGIG) reported a net loss per share of -$20.00 for the third quarter of 2012, far below the consensus estimate of -$5.7375, representing a negative surprise of 248.58%. The company did not report revenue for the quarter. Following the announcement, the stock fell $0.43.

Abundia Global Impact Group’s Q3 2012 results were dominated by an exceptionally wide earnings miss, with the reported loss of -$20.00 per share more than tripling the anticipated deficit. The absence of any revenue disclosure likely indicates that the company either had negligible topline activity or chose not to report it, potentially due to a cessation or winding-down of operations during the quarter. Key business drivers may have included unexpected impairment charges, restructuring costs, or settlement expenses that amplified the bottom-line loss. Without detailed operational metrics, it is difficult to isolate the exact cause of the shortfall, but the magnitude suggests a significant one-time or non-recurring event. Margin trends remain unclear, as cost-of-goods-sold or operating expense breakdowns were not provided. Given the substantial negative surprise, investors may question the company’s ability to forecast its financial results with any reliability. The reported figures contrast sharply with estimates, and management may need to address transparency and communication going forward. The lack of any revenue data further clouds the assessment of the core business’s health. Abundia Global Impact Group did not issue any guidance for the coming quarters in its Q3 2012 release. Without forward-looking statements, the market must rely on the historical miss to judge future performance. Management may prioritize conserving cash or restructuring operations to mitigate further large losses. Strategic priorities could include divesting non-core assets, reducing outstanding liabilities, or exploring strategic alternatives such as a sale of the company. Risk factors remain elevated: the significant negative surprise may trigger debt covenant concerns, shareholder lawsuits, or even delisting if the stock price continues to decline. The company’s ability to continue as a going concern could be questioned if losses persist. Additionally, the absence of revenue suggests that the business model may not be generating meaningful sales, which might require a fundamental pivot to a new strategy or a merger. Investors should watch for any subsequent filings that clarify the quarter’s unusual items and the company’s liquidity position. The stock declined by $0.43 following the earnings announcement, reflecting shareholder disappointment with the magnitude of the loss and the lack of revenue reporting. Analyst reactions are likely to be highly negative, with possible downgrades or price target reductions. The large negative surprise may erode credibility, and any coverage that existed might become more cautious. Investment implications are unfavorable: the company’s financial health appears precarious, and the lack of fundamental operating data makes it nearly impossible to value the business with confidence. What to watch next includes any 8-K filings explaining the loss components, a potential earnings call transcript or conference call, and subsequent quarterly reports to see if losses narrow. If the company can identify the one-time nature of the loss and provide revenue visibility in future quarters, the stock might stabilize. However, without immediate positive catalysts, downside risk remains. The extreme earnings miss could also attract short sellers. Investors should monitor management commentary and any announcements regarding capital raising or restructuring.
